In philosophy, mereological nihilism (also called compositional nihilism) is the metaphysical thesis that there are no objects with proper parts. Equivalently, mereological nihilism says that mereological simples, or objects without any proper parts, are the only material objects that exist. Web8 mrt. 2024 · The Challenge to Nihilism. In recent literature there has been increasing attention to the thought that mereological nihilists and near-nihilists like Peter van Inwagen and Trenton Merricks face a challenge that they cannot adequately meet (see Bennett 2009, Elder 2011; Tallant 2014; Unger 2014 ).
